What Is Euro Pallet?
A Euro pallet, also known as a European pallet or EPAL pallet, is a standardized wooden platform widely used for transporting goods across Europe and around the world. These pallets are designed with specific dimensions and construction to ensure compatibility with trucks, containers, and warehouse systems globally.

Specifications of Euro Pallet
Dimensions: As mentioned earlier, Euro pallets adhere to strict EPAL specifications. The standard size is 800 mm (31.5 in) x 1200 mm (47.2 in) with a height of 144 mm (5.7 in). This standardized size ensures compatibility with most trucks, containers, and warehouse systems.
Load Capacity: Euro pallets can safely handle a static load of up to 1500 kg (3307 lbs) and a dynamic load of up to 1000 kg (2205 lbs). This allows them to accommodate a wide range of products.
Markings: EPAL-certified Euro pallets feature specific markings for easy identification. These markings include the EPAL logo, a unique pallet number, and the treatment code indicating compliance with ISPM 15.

The EPAL stamp signifies that a Euro pallet meets specific quality and regulatory standards for international shipping.
The Significance of Euro Pallets in Global Logistics
The Euro pallet has played a pivotal role in revolutionizing global logistics. Its standardized dimensions have facilitated the development of efficient and cost-effective transportation systems, enabling the seamless movement of goods across borders.
Improved Efficiency: The standardized size and design of the Euro pallet have significantly improved the efficiency of warehouse operations, allowing for optimized storage and streamlined handling processes.
Reduced Costs: The widespread use of Euro pallets has led to economies of scale in manufacturing, transportation, and handling, resulting in lower costs for businesses.
Enhanced Interoperability: The interchangeability of Euro pallets has facilitated the integration of different transportation modes, making global trade more efficient and cost-effective.

Addressing the Environmental Impact of Traditional Pallets:
The traditional pallet industry carries a heavy environmental burden:
Deforestation Crisis: An estimated 300 million trees are felled annually to produce nearly 2 billion wooden pallets, contributing significantly to deforestation.
Plastic Pollution: The production and disposal of plastic pallets contribute to plastic waste and pollution, with each plastic pallet emitting an estimated 120 kg of CO2 throughout its lifecycle.
Agricultural Waste Mismanagement: Millions of tons of agricultural waste, including coconut husks, are often improperly disposed of, leading to environmental pollution and resource waste.
Standardization in the Pallet Industry:
Standardized pallet sizes streamline shipping and warehouse management. Common dimensions include:
Euro Pallet (EUR): 1200 x 800 mm (popular in Europe)
Standard Pallet (48x40): 48 x 40 inches (common in North America)
Block Pallet: 40 x 48 inches (often used for heavier loads)
